Rangers reliever Darren Oliver pitched a perfect eighth inning on Wednesday night and earned himself a $3.25 million contract for the 2011 season.
The appearance was Oliver's 59th of the season and triggered the option year in his deal with Texas.
Had he not reached the vesting option threshold, the Rangers could have bought out the deal for 2011 for $500,000.
